Key Responsibilities
PIC Validation: Execute comprehensive validation of new Photonic Integrated Circuits (PICs) and optoelectronic modules using evaluation PCBs and probe stations.
High‑Speed Characterization: Perform electro‑optical testing using high‑speed equipment, including Bit Error Rate Testers (BERT), Arbitrary Waveform Generators (AWG), Real‑time/Sampling Oscilloscopes, Vector Network Analyzers (VNA), and Lightwave Component Analyzers (LCA).
DC & Optical Testing: Conduct spectral and DC measurements using Tunable Lasers, Optical Spectrum Analyzers (OSA), Variable Optical Attenuators (VOA), and source‑measure units.
Test Development: Develop and automate test scripts (Python, LabVIEW, or similar) for die‑level and wafer‑level characterization.
Manufacturing Transfer: Design test plans and methodologies that can be transferred from the R&D bench to high‑volume manufacturing environments.
